Biographics/Autobiographics

Biographics/Autobiographics  These are pages of opportunities for the people to tell about themselves or about people important to them . They can be about someonein the family, someone you admire, a historical figure, even a favorite movie star.
Maybe you have a person that you admire, this is the type of scrapbook you would do to show how much you admire them.  Tell why you admire them with words and pictures. This could be a relative such as an uncle, aunt, grandparent, sibling or parent.  For me it would be my father.  My father is now retired and I love to listen to him tell stories of his younger days.  He was a medic in the Korean War stationed in Japan.  I could put pictures of  Korea and Japan. I could put pictures of my dad in his uniform and thank him for his service. I could put pictures of him playing baseball.  He played baseball for the Air Force in Japan. My dad has newspaper articles that I could put into the scrapbook. I would also include pictures of my mom and sisters to show the family and the years after he got out of the Air Force.  My dad retired as a Pastor of a Baptist Church.  I can put pictures from that stage of his life in to the scrapbook.
Maybe you have a favorite movie star that you would like to pay tribute to.  You could put as much information as you can come up with and why you admire him. You should put in things from their career and life style.  Did they do any humanitarian type service.
This could be one of the most fun type of scrapbooks you could do.
